Welcome Aboard Shipmate

      

      Howard T. Graves, Flotilla Commander

Welcome Aboard, Shipmates, Guests and Perspective Members!

Our Flotilla was established in Palm Coast on 26 April 1975 by the 7th District Coast Guard. Over the last 34 years, we have been a part of Team Coast Guard and are proud to carry on and enhance their worthy missions and proud traditions. Over 30,000 volunteer Auxiliarists actively patrol our waterways, air ways and are involved in public education, vessel safety checks, environmental protection, and other recreational boating safety programs. If you are looking for some adventure in you life, consider joining us. Wherever your interests lie, and whatever life skills you have, we can offer you an area to serve that will enrich your life in ways you may not have imagined.
